Rare radio chatter clip of a WWII Lancaster bomber engaging a German fighter

Hat tip to the Aviationist blog for finding and posting this video containing a rare radio chatter clip from a British Lancaster Bomber flying a mission over Germany during World War Two when its attacked by a German fighter. The crew sounds like they are panicking as the fighter engages them with the captain at one point shouting: “Okay, don’t shout all at once!” Eventually, one of the gunners brings down the German fighter:

Audio clips from World War II aircraft are rare since radios were not so advanced then – making this audio clip rather interesting to history buffs. And as one commenter on YouTube pointed out:
